Canadians can now expect longer delays at airports due to new security measures for U.S. bound flights. Both Air Canada and WestJet are advising passengers to arrive at airports at least two hours prior to scheduled departures to allow for additional screening. Air Canada says that the new measures introduced by the U.S. Dept. of Homeland Security focuses on enhanced screening of personal electronic devices like tablets and laptops.. Passenger rights advocate Dr. Gabor Lukacs and travel expert Loren Christie both weigh in.
